Supreme Court Justice Clarence Thomas accepted gifts worth millions of dollars over 20 years, analysis finds
www.cnbc.com
external-link
The justice took gifts worth a total nearly 10 times the value of all gifts received by his fellow justices during the same time, according to a new analysis.
